"KAITAN PALEOGEOGRAFI DENGAN SEBARAN HEWAN SERTA REVOLUSINYA" Biogeografi_Uin Suska
Summary
TLDRThis video script discusses the relationship between paleogeography and the distribution of animals according to their evolutionary history. It defines paleogeography as the study of Earth's ancient geography, focusing on how ancient environments have influenced the evolution of species. The script explores the historical development of biodiversity, from early creatures like worms and protozoa to more complex life forms such as reptiles, mammals, and birds. It also touches on the significance of paleogeographic studies in understanding fossil records, evolution, and the distribution of species across continents, incorporating the role of DNA and RNA in the evolution of life.

Q & A
What is the definition of paleogeography?
-Paleogeography, according to the Indonesian Dictionary, refers to the study of Earth's geography in the past, particularly concerning ancient environments and geographical features.
How does paleogeography contribute to the understanding of Earth's geological history?
-Paleogeography plays a crucial role in understanding Earth's geological history by analyzing sedimentary basins and ancient geomorphological environments, which are preserved in the stratigraphic record.
What is the relationship between paleogeography and the distribution of animals?
-Paleogeography helps explain the distribution of animals by studying the historical evolution of biodiversity, linking the physical and environmental changes of Earth to the evolution and spread of different species over time.
How does the study of fossils relate to paleogeography?
-Paleogeography involves studying fossilized remains to understand past ecosystems and the evolution of species, providing valuable insights into how life adapted to environmental changes throughout Earth's history.
What key animal species emerged during the Paleozoic era according to the transcript?
-During the Paleozoic era, key animal species that emerged included fish, followed by other vertebrates like amphibians, reptiles, and early ancestors of mammals.
Which geological periods saw the evolution of reptiles and mammals?
-Reptiles evolved during the Mesozoic era, while mammals appeared later in the Cenozoic era as a result of evolutionary processes.
What is the significance of the Kenozoikum (Cenozoic) era in the evolution of animals?
-The Cenozoic era (Kenozoikum) is significant because it saw the rise of mammals and birds, following the extinction of many reptile species, marking a new phase in animal evolution.
How does DNA and RNA play a role in evolutionary theory as explained in the script?
-DNA and RNA play a critical role in evolutionary theory by providing the genetic foundation for changes in living organisms over time. These genetic changes drive the adaptation and evolution of species based on environmental shifts.
What role do geographic regions like Europe, North America, and Asia play in paleogeography?
-Geographic regions such as Europe, North America, and Asia are crucial in paleogeography because they provide important evidence of the historical distribution of species, as these regions were central to the evolution of various animal groups during different geological eras.
How does the study of paleogeography help us understand the extinction of species?
-Paleogeography helps us understand the extinction of species by examining how environmental changes, such as climate shifts, land formation, and habitat destruction, influenced the survival and extinction of species over time.
